What is the Monthly Return of Equity Issuer on Movements in Securities?
The Monthly Return of Equity Issuer on Movements in Securities is a critical financial document used by listed issuers in Hong Kong. This report facilitates the disclosure of movements in a company's authorised and issued share capital, including ordinary shares, preference shares, share options, and more. Its purpose is to ensure that all relevant equity movements are fully disclosed, maintaining market integrity.
This form is especially significant for listed issuers in Hong Kong, as it directly impacts investor confidence and regulatory compliance. By reporting accurate information, companies demonstrate transparency to stakeholders, thereby reinforcing their commitment to account for movements in securities as stipulated by local law.

Who Needs the Monthly Return of Equity Issuer on Movements in Securities?
The primary users of this form are listed issuers in Hong Kong, who are responsible for ensuring its accurate filing. In addition to the issuers, other parties such as auditors and financial analysts may require access to this document or its details to assist in their evaluations.
To be eligible for filing, companies must meet specific criteria set forth by the Hong Kong stock exchanges. This ensures that all pertinent issuers maintain compliance and contribute to a standardized reporting framework.
When and How to File the Monthly Return
Issuers must adhere to specific deadlines for filing the Monthly Return of Equity Issuer. Typically, these submissions must be made within a defined timeframe following the end of each month. It’s crucial for companies to keep track of these deadlines to avoid potential penalties.
Filing procedures generally require submission to the Hong Kong Exchanges and Clearing Limited. Companies must follow the outlined guidelines carefully to ensure their returns are processed without issues. Late filings may incur penalties, emphasizing the need for timely submissions.
